Mission & Interests
Goals: To bring together, expand and optimise expertise in climate research through a bottom-up approach. The initiative is a platform for joint research planning by sharing existing national research capacities and infrastructures. ECRA acts as a unified voice for climate research in Europe.

The European Climate Research Alliance is currently financed and supported by partners: A partner is one or several research organisation(s) representing one country. Partner countriers are currently (November 2023):
Germany
Italy
Finland
Spain
United Kingdom
Denmark
Norway
Organisation Members: In addition to the partners, there are participants and associates. Participants and associates are other researchers or research organisation contributing to the science foci led by the partners.
